The Spirit of knowledge is second to the last we are discussing in the Spirit of the LORD on Jesus devotional series. One of the lead texts above, Proverbs 2: 2 – 5 presented Knowledge uniquely. Is like verses three and four referred specifically to knowledge saying: “…yes if you cry out after knowledge and lift up your voice for understanding, if you seek her as silver and search for her as for hidden treasures…” (NKJV). Knowledge is insight. Besides wisdom and understanding, knowledge, according to these verses should be sought for and searched for as one would seek and search for silver and gold. The Hebrew phrase used for knowledge here is rauch da’ath and is used for knowledge, insight, intelligence, and in some places understanding. This devotional is comfortable with insight and intelligence. The most genuine knowledge to get is that from the Spirit of the LORD. God grants knowledge to who have honest relationship with Him.

Extraordinary presentation of knowledge can be found in Jesus’ teaching, preaching and reasoning all through. By His wealth of knowledge, He preached and taught about God’s Kingdom in parables. It takes high degree of knowledge to speak in parables. Through knowledge Jesus discerned, perceived and interprets the thoughts of people listening to His messages and teaching (Mark 4: 12; Luke 6: 41; 20: 23). Jesus shocked the Samaritan woman at Jacob’s well with exhibition of knowledge. He accurately perceived that the woman had no husband and that the man she was with at the very moment was the fifth (see the full story in John 4: 6 -19).

As Christians, we need insight, power of divine perception and sound judgment of issues daily. This is what knowledge involves. We can also grow more intimately with God through knowledge. No wonder the Bible says one has to seek for it and search for it. There cannot be a better place to seeking and searching knowledge outside of listening and hearing the words of God. One may think that everybody is not expected to have all the seeds of the Spirit of the Lord which are: the Spirit of the LORD, wisdom, counsel, might, understanding, Knowledge and the fear of the LORD. But listening to God’s words, His commandments will give adequate proportion of them all.
